Job Summary
  • The Landscaper II provides landscape maintenance support to a variety of industrial, commercial, and public properties.This position performs basic tasks without supervision and supports the safe operation of commercial-grade landscaping equipment as well as the upkeep of plant material and other landscaping elements.
Duties and Responsibilities:
  • Execute work according to site-specific details and client requests
  • Cut turf using various-sized power mowers, trimming, and edging using a gas-powered edger/trimmer, and operating a gas-poweredblower
  • Prune shrubs and low trees as needed to improve the shape or growth habit or to remove damagedbranches
  • Plant and maintain flowerbeds
  • Prepare soil, install, and maintain seasonal color
  • Operate the edger and line trimmer along sidewalks, flower beds, trees, buildings, fences, and otherobjects
  • Utilize proper weed control methods
  • Pick up trash and blow leaves and other organic debris onto the turf before mowing.
  • Mulch the leaves and organic matter whenmowing
  • Perform weeding by hand or using a garden hoe or hulahoe
  • Assist less seasoned team members in completing work
  • Assist Crew Leader with DVIR inspections
  • Perform preventative maintenance and minor repairs on trucks and trailers (add fluids, replace lights, etc.)
  • Maintain a polite, friendly, responsive demeanor with guests andcustomers
  • Proactively communicate quality concerns with the Crew Leader as appropriate
Education and Experience:
  • At least 18 years old,
  • Enthusiastic and dependable
  • Ability to safely work with equipment like power saws and cutters
  • Certified on level 2 equipment (extend hedge, trimmer, extend pole pruners, push/ride-on blower, riding mower, stand on mower, walk behind rototiller)
Physical Demands/Requirements:
  • Ability to lift and carry 40 lbs. (mulch, fertilizer, etc.)
  • Ability to load/unload burlaps with plant cuttings onto trailer (up to 50 lbs.)
  • Be at least 18 years old (21 if operating company provided vehicles)
  • Possess strong stamina and have the ability to work outdoors in various weather conditions including extreme heat and cold.
  • Able to safely operate landscaping equipment (e.g., mowers, trimmers, blowers, edgers).
  • Able to bend, stoop, kneel, twist, stand, walk continuously throughout the day and perform repetitive motions for extended periods.
  • Able to perform manual labor using a variety of hand tools (e.g. shovels, rakes)
  • You are able to wear appropriate personal protective equipment (e.g., safety shoes, high-visibility clothing, hand protection, eye protection, hearing protection, head protection)
  • Landscapers who will be operating a BrightView fleet vehicle are required to have a valid driver’s license and meet company standards as it relates motor vehicle performance identified on a state issued motor vehicle record check.
  • Ability to work flexible hours, including weekends or holidays if needed.
  • Ability to maintain, in your possession at all times, required medications to address any known allergic reactions should they occur.
Work Environment:
  • Ability to work outdoors/indoors in moderate to extreme weather conditions (e.g., temperatures more than 100°F, temperatures below 32°F, various levels of humidity)
  • Ability to work in direct sunlight for extended periods of time.
  • Work outdoors near automotive traffic, bodies of water, fumes, dust, mechanical and/or electrical hazards.
  • Ability to work in environments where extended periods of loud noise are present.
  • Ability to work in environments where exposure to allergens such as pollen and rag weed, insects such as bees and spiders and reptiles such as lizards and snakes.
